#997d1d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#997d1d is composed of 60% red, 49%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.3% magenta, 81%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 46.5 degrees, a saturation of 68.1% and a lightness of 35.7%. #997d1d color hex could be obtained by blending #fffa3a with #330000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#997d1d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#997d1d has RGB values of R:153, G:125,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.18, Y:0.81,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 10059037.

Shades and Tints of #997d1d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050401 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#997d1d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#615e55 is the less saturated color, while #b58c01 is the most saturated one.
